Breaking Down Carole Hooven’s Career
Dr. Carole Hooven is a prominent evolutionary biologist and lecturer at Harvard University, best known for her expertise in the field of sex differences and human behavior. She got her start at Harvard, where she earned both her undergraduate and doctoral degrees. Early in her career, Hooven conducted research on animal behavior, but she later became fascinated with human biology and the effects of testosterone, leading her to study the intricate relationships between biology, behavior, and society.
